From c61b5fcc0cc70a0cb428ecd1c86188e6345e45e7 Mon Sep 17 00:00:00 2001 From: Ferdinand Thiessen Date: Wed, 31 Mar 2021 17:22:55 +0200 Subject: [PATCH] [core] Allow users to see passwords if wished --- src/components/utils/IsoDateInput.vue | 10 +- src/components/utils/PasswordInput.vue | 47 +++++++ src/pages/Login.vue | 31 ++--- .../components/settings/MainUserSettings.vue | 119 +++++++----------- src/utils/validators.ts | 6 + 5 files changed, 123 insertions(+), 90 deletions(-) create mode 100644 src/components/utils/PasswordInput.vue diff --git a/src/components/utils/IsoDateInput.vue b/src/components/utils/IsoDateInput.vue index 2fff921..4b3cd4c 100644 --- a/src/components/utils/IsoDateInput.vue +++ b/src/components/utils/IsoDateInput.vue @@ -7,6 +7,7 @@ :placeholder="placeholder" :rules="customRules" :clearable="clearable" + v-bind="attrs" @clear="dateTime = ''" >